The Mission Project

European & Latin American colonial music featuring works from the the Música Colonial Archive at the Guatemala City Cathedral.
Works by Morales,Victoria, Guerrero, Allegri, Palestrina, Durón, Torres y Martinez Bravo, Escalada, Franco, Padilla, Araujo, and Zéspedes.
